The domain kalshistrade.com was registered on July 11, 2026 — literally today — and already appears in PhishTank and PhishDestroy submissions. It is explicitly identified as a clone and typosquat of the legitimate kalshi.com exchange. The hosting IP and registrar (NiceNIC) match patterns used by other flagged phishing domains in the same campaign cluster. No business registration exists for this entity. The combination of brand impersonation, zero domain age, and immediate blocklist placement leaves no plausible legitimate explanation.

Page Content

The site attempts to impersonate Kalshi, a federally regulated US prediction market. No legitimate affiliation exists. The domain name combines the real brand with the word 'trade' to create a convincing-looking clone.

Infrastructure

Hosted on IP 172.67.177.63 with zero abuse reports recorded. SSL certificate issued by Google Trust Services is valid but only 89 days from expiry. The registrar NiceNIC is frequently used for short-lived phishing domains. The domain shows no redirects and loads directly.

Domain History

Domain age is listed as 0 days. Registered July 11, 2026 via NICENIC INTERNATIONAL GROUP CO., LIMITED with privacy protection disabled. No prior history or legitimate business footprint exists.

Web Reputation

PhishTank added the URL the same day it was registered. PhishDestroy linked it to other malicious domains on the same NiceNIC infrastructure, including kalshitradet.com and asteraxtrade.live. No positive reviews or trust signals appear anywhere. Independent review aggregators have no entries.

  • If you've already paid or handed over details on kalshistrade.com, act quickly. 1) Contact your bank or card issuer immediately and ask to dispute the charge or open a chargeback — the sooner you act, the better your odds. 2) Report the site to the U.S. FTC at reportfraud.ftc.gov or the FBI's IC3 at ic3.gov, and in the UK to Action Fraud at actionfraud.police.uk. 3) If you entered a password, change it on kalshistrade.com and anywhere you reused it, and turn on two-factor authentication. 4) Watch your bank and email for follow-up fraud, and keep screenshots as evidence.
  • Often yes, if you act fast. Payments made by credit or debit card can frequently be reversed through a chargeback or dispute — contact your bank right away and explain it was a fraudulent site. Bank transfers and gift-card or voucher payments are much harder to recover, but you should still report them to your bank and to the FTC (reportfraud.ftc.gov) or Action Fraud (actionfraud.police.uk). Avoid any "refund" or "recovery" service that contacts you first — it's usually a follow-up scam.
  • If you entered anything on kalshistrade.com, assume it was captured. Phishing pages exist purely to harvest what you type — usernames, passwords, card numbers, or one-time codes. Change the password immediately on the real site and anywhere you reused it, enable two-factor authentication, and if you entered card or banking details, contact your bank about the risk of fraud. Also be alert for follow-up "security" calls or emails that try to exploit the same information.
  • You can report kalshistrade.com through several official channels: the U.S. FTC at reportfraud.ftc.gov, the FBI's Internet Crime Complaint Center (IC3) at ic3.gov, and — in the UK — Action Fraud at actionfraud.police.uk. You can also flag it to Google Safe Browsing (safebrowsing.google.com/safebrowsing/report_phish) so other browsers warn about it, and report it to the company being impersonated if there is one. Reporting helps get scam sites taken down faster.
  • Modern scams are built to look convincing. A valid SSL padlock, a polished template, stock photos, fake reviews, and a trust badge can all be added in minutes and prove nothing about who runs the site. Scammers buy cheap domains, clone real designs, and copy legal pages wholesale. That's exactly why an automated review that checks the domain's age, hosting, blacklists, and behaviour — rather than just how the page looks — is more reliable than a first impression.
